分割+K-Means+Mean shift+Normalized Cut

分割

分割手册:
在这里插入图片描述

分割目的:无监督,至低向上
在这里插入图片描述

1.聚类K-Means

下面,我们描述一下K-means算法的过程,为了尽量不用数学符号,所以描述的不是很严谨,大概就是这个意思,“物以类聚、人以群分”:

首先输入k的值,即我们希望将数据集经过聚类得到k个分组。
从数据集中随机选择k个数据点作为初始大哥(质心,Centroid)
对集合中每一个小弟,计算与每一个大哥的距离(距离的含义后面会讲),离哪个大哥距离近,就跟定哪个大哥。
这时每一个大哥手下都聚集了一票小弟,这时候召开人民代表大会,每一群选出新的大哥(其实是通过算法选出新的质心)。
如果新大哥和老大哥之间的距离小于某一个设置的阈值(表示重新计算的质心的位置变化不大,趋于稳定,或者说收敛),可以认为我们进行的聚类已经达到期望的结果,算法终止。
如果新大哥和老大哥距离变化很大,需要迭代3~5步骤。

在这里插入图片描述
效果:
在这里插入图片描述
语义分割:增加维度区分辣椒AB(缺点:把背景给分了)

带有空间特性(考虑近邻关系)
在这里插入图片描述
用k-means的优缺点
在这里插入图片描述

2.Mean shift

:计算区域重心,找到密度最大的点,设置为圆心,然后对每个像素进行归类,离哪个近就归哪一个类
or
:在d维空间中,任选一个点,然后以这个点为圆心,h为半径做一个高维球,因为有d维,d可能大于2,所以是高维球。落在这个球内的所有点和圆心都会产生一个向量,向量是以圆心为起点落在球内的点位终点。然后把这些向量都相加。相加的结果就是Meanshift向量。
如图所以。其中黄色箭头就是Mh(meanshift向量)。
在这里插入图片描述

在这里插入图片描述
三维:RGB
在这里插入图片描述
优缺点:
在这里插入图片描述

把分割任务看成一个图Graphs Cut

在这里插入图片描述
权重:相似性
每个像素间的连线
在这里插入图片描述
权重低的(相识度低的),连线断开,相同的像素在一个segment里
如何计算权重?(相似性):
在这里插入图片描述
dist是距离:可以通过RGB计算L2距离等等
上面这个式子是相似性
西格玛:控制group的范围(多远的距离也考虑为一个类)
在这里插入图片描述
在这里插入图片描述
可以避免把A或者B切成一个像素,解决孤立点

总结一下:

W邻接关系矩阵(Similarity):1和1的值为0,两两间的相似度(对称矩阵)
D:对角矩阵,为每一行的S的和
y:100维,由0和1组成,分成两类
!!需要让这个表达式最小
在这里插入图片描述
根据拉格朗日算子:让下面这个式子最小的y就是我们要求的
在这里插入图片描述
在这里插入图片描述
结果是(D-W)的第二小的特征值(因为第一小的为0),然后设置门限分0和1
在这里插入图片描述
G是一个图,V是顶点,E是相似值
在这里插入图片描述

texture feature

特征选取:不用RGBXY
用48维的卷积核组
在这里插入图片描述
https://www.bilibili.com/video/BV1nz4y197Qv?p=10

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值